Java jdbcTemplate 获取数据表结构

表结构如图

 代码

    @Autowired
    JdbcTemplate jdbcTemplate;

    @Test
    public void getColumnNames() throws Exception {
        String sql = "select * from tb_test where 1=2 ";
        SqlRowSet sqlRowSet = jdbcTemplate.queryForRowSet(sql);
        SqlRowSetMetaData sqlRsmd = sqlRowSet.getMetaData();
        String[] columnNames = sqlRsmd.getColumnNames();
        System.out.println(Arrays.toString(columnNames));
    }

结果

[ID, NAME, CODE, CTIME]

posted @ 2023-05-26 10:07  天天代码码天天  阅读(75)  评论(0编辑  收藏  举报  来源